    Tony G.

    This is a nice complex for baseball. There are 3 fields here, restrooms, a snack bar, and two separate "jungle gym" areas (both with padded, "bouncy" floors). There is also a basketball court and ample parking. Wanna have a picnic? There's a good-sized gazebo with picnic tables and barbecue grills and lots of "free space" on the south side. This is one of the better venues in Elk Grove. Making it even better are the recently I stalled scoreboards on each the three baseball fields. A VERY nice place!
